About

Neolife SA manufactures and sells construction materials. The company offers cladding panels, decorative profiles, molding, and decking boards. It also provides BimObject for designing and modelling BIM projects. The company was incorporated in 2012 and is based in Champagne-Au-Mont-D'Or, France.

Neolife SA (ALNLF) - Net Assets

Latest net assets as of December 2024: €4.94 Million EUR

Based on the latest financial reports, Neolife SA (ALNLF) has net assets worth €4.94 Million EUR as of December 2024.

Net assets (also known as shareholders' equity or book value) represent the difference between a company's total assets (€8.85 Million) and total liabilities (€3.91 Million). This figure indicates the residual interest in the assets after deducting liabilities, essentially showing what would remain for shareholders if all assets were liquidated and all debts paid off.
